What UK law actually requires before anyone can buy Mounjaro

NICE published its technology appraisal for tirzepatide in December 2024, and the MHRA's own public guidance on GLP-1 medicines is clear: these are prescription-only medicines assessed for clinical weight management, not cosmetic or quick-fix use. That legal status means a prescriber must evaluate your health history, current medicines, BMI and any relevant conditions before a prescription can be written. There is no shortcut around this step, and there should not be.

In practice, for a regulated online pharmacy, that assessment happens through a structured medical questionnaire reviewed by a qualified Independent Prescriber. How to verify any UK online pharmacy before you hand over your details

Every pharmacy legally dispensing prescription medicines in the UK must be registered with the General Pharmaceutical Council. That register is publicly searchable. The MHRA has warned repeatedly about counterfeit weight-loss pens sold online and through social media. In October 2025 enforcement teams raided an illicit UK manufacturing site in Northampton producing fake tirzepatide pens, and across 2025 approximately 20 million doses of illegally traded weight-loss medicines (around £45 million street value) were seized. Some counterfeit pens seized in earlier operations were found to contain insulin. The risk is real and well-documented.

Red flags for any seller: offering Mounjaro without requiring a prescription and clinical assessment, prices dramatically below the market range, discount codes or voucher promotions for prescription medicines, and no verifiable GPhC registration. You can report suspect sellers directly via the MHRA's Yellow Card scheme. If a deal looks too convenient, treat it as a warning sign rather than a find.

Who the licence actually covers, and what the prescriber assesses

Mounjaro is licensed for adults with a BMI of 30 or above, or a BMI of 27 or above alongside at least one weight-related health condition such as high blood pressure, type 2 diabetes, high cholesterol or obstructive sleep apnoea. Lower BMI thresholds apply for some ethnic backgrounds under UK guidance. BMI alone is not the whole picture: the prescriber also considers your current medicines, any history of pancreatitis or thyroid conditions, whether you are pregnant, breastfeeding or planning a pregnancy, and a range of other clinical factors.
